Bearing Designation Example
23356 CA/W33
233 – Series code
2: Double-row spherical roller bearing
33: Extra-wide heavy-duty large-bore series
56 – Bore code
Corresponds to a bore diameter of 280 mm
CA – Reinforced machined solid brass cage
W33 – Outer ring circumferential lubrication groove for centralized lubrication systems
C4 – Extra-large internal clearance for high-temperature and heavy-load applications

| Series | Bearing Models | d (mm) | D (mm) | T (mm) | Approx Weight (KGS) |
| 23320 | 23320CC / 23320E / 23320CA / 23320MB | 100 | 215 | 82.6 | 4.4 |
| 23322 | 23322CC / 23322E / 23322CA / 23322MB | 110 | 240 | 92.1 | 20.2 |
| 23324 | 23324CC / 23324E / 23324CA / 23324MB | 120 | 260 | 106 | 29.4 |
| 23326 | 23326CC / 23326E / 23326CA / 23326MB | 130 | 280 | 112 | 34.2 |
| 23328 | 23328CC / 23328E / 23328CA / 23328MB | 140 | 300 | 118 | 40.5 |
| 23330 | 23330CC / 23330E / 23330CA / 23330MB | 150 | 320 | 128 | 53.6 |
| 23332 | 23332CC / 23332E / 23332CA / 23332MB | 160 | 340 | 136 | 61.3 |
| 23334 | 23334CC / 23334E / 23334CA / 23334MB | 170 | 360 | 140 | 70.3 |
| 23336 | 23336CC / 23336E / 23336CA / 23336MB | 180 | 380 | 150 | 86.4 |
| 23338 | 23338CC / 23338E / 23338CA / 23338MB | 190 | 400 | 155 | 97.1 |
| 23340 | 23340CC / 23340E / 23340CA / 23340MB | 200 | 420 | 165 | 108 |
| 23344 | 23344CC / 23344E / 23344CA / 23344MB | 220 | 460 | 180 | 145 |
